Abstract

The utility model relates to the technical field of lifting tables, in particular to a multifunctional lifting table, which comprises a main table plate, wherein a U-shaped supporting plate is arranged below the main table plate, and telescopic table legs are fixedly arranged at the bottom of the supporting plate; the bottom of the main table plate is provided with two sliding seats along the length direction thereof, the sliding seats are movably connected with an auxiliary table plate, one sides of the two sliding seats, which are far away from each other, are fixedly provided with mounting shafts, the bottom of the auxiliary table plate is fixedly provided with a supporting plate, and the supporting plate is rotatably arranged on the mounting shafts; the supporting plate is rotated around the mounting shaft, the auxiliary table plate is rotated to the lower side of the mounting shaft, then the two sliding seats are slid inwards to respectively drive the two auxiliary table plates to be retracted between the bottom of the main table plate and the supporting plate, so that the size of the table top is reduced, and the upper surface of the main table plate is kept smooth due to the fact that the two auxiliary table plates are retracted between the bottom of the main table plate and the supporting plate, the auxiliary table plate cannot influence placing objects on the main table plate, and the table top is more convenient to use.

Description

Multifunctional lifting table
Technical Field
The utility model relates to the technical field of lifting tables, in particular to a multifunctional lifting table.
Background
Along with the wide application of the table in work, study and life of people, the comfort and convenience requirements of people on the table are higher and higher, so that the table capable of being adjusted in a lifting way is popular with users.
The existing lifting table can only adjust the height, cannot adjust the size of the table top, and has a relatively single function. The utility model patent with the application number of CN202122040063.8 discloses a multifunctional lifting table, which comprises a base, two overturning plates, a lifting driving mechanism arranged on the base and a lifting table top connected with the lifting end of the lifting driving mechanism, wherein the two overturning plates are respectively and rotatably connected with two sides of the lifting table top; when the turnover plate and the lifting tabletop are in an unfolding state, the turnover plate is flush with the lifting tabletop; when the turnover plate and the lifting table top are in a folded state, the turnover plate is positioned above the lifting table top, and the lifting table top and the two turnover plates are enclosed to form a positioning space. The size of the bearing surface of the desktop can stretch and retract according to actual demands, and the functions are various.
However, when the turnover plate and the lifting table top are in a folded state, the turnover plate is positioned above the lifting table top, so that the table top is uneven and the placement of table top articles is affected.

Detailed Description
As shown in fig. 1 to 6, a multifunctional lifting table comprises a main table plate 1 which is horizontally arranged, wherein the main table plate 1 is rectangular and extends left and right, a U-shaped supporting plate 2 is arranged below the main table plate 1, the front side and the rear side of the main table plate 1 are respectively arranged on the inner sides of two opposite side arms of the supporting plate 2 through bolts, the upper surface of the main table plate 1 is higher than the top of the supporting plate 2, telescopic table legs 3 are fixedly arranged at the bottom of the supporting plate 2 through bolts, and the height of the main table plate 1 can be adjusted through the telescopic of the table legs 3. The bottom of main table 1 is controlled relatively and is equipped with two slide 4, slide 4 can be followed the length direction of main table 1 and is slided left and right sides, swing joint has vice table 5 on the slide 4, the equal fixed mounting of one side that two slide 4 kept away from each other has along the installation axle 6 of length direction left and right sides extension of main table 1, the bottom fixed mounting of vice table 5 has backup pad 7, backup pad 7 passes through the bearing and rotates to be installed on installation axle 6, when vice table 5 rotates to the top of installation axle 6 and be the horizontality, the top of vice table 5 is parallel and level with the top of main table 1, be equipped with the stop gear who is used for restricting backup pad 7 pivoted between backup pad 7 and the installation axle 6.
During the use, drive respectively through two slide 4 that slide outside stretches out the left and right sides both ends of main table 1 of two vice table 5, then rotate backup pad 7 around installation axle 6, backup pad 7 drives vice table 5 and rotates, makes vice table 5 rotate to the top of installation axle 6 and be the horizontality, and the top of vice table 5 and the top parallel and level of main table 1, as shown in fig. 1 and 2, the desktop that is the lift table is spliced jointly to main table 1 and two vice tables of its both sides to increase the size of desktop. Or, the supporting plate 7 is rotated around the mounting shaft 6 to rotate the auxiliary table 5 below the mounting shaft 6, and then the two sliding seats 4 slide inwards to drive the two auxiliary table 5 to be retracted between the bottom of the main table 1 and the supporting plate 2 respectively, as shown in fig. 4, so that the size of the table top is reduced. In addition, when the size of the tabletop is reduced, as the two auxiliary table boards 5 are retracted between the bottom of the main table board 1 and the supporting board 2, the upper surface of the main table board 1 is kept flat, and the auxiliary table boards 5 can not influence the placement of articles on the main table board 1, so that the use is more convenient.
As shown in fig. 2 and 5, the slide 4 includes a slide 8 and a rectangular plate 9 fixedly mounted at the bottom of the slide 8 by bolts, one end of the mounting shaft 6 is welded on the rectangular plate 9, the left and right ends of the bottom of the main table 1 are respectively fixedly mounted with a baffle 10 by bolts, a slide bar 11 extending leftwards and rightwards along the length direction of the main table is fixedly mounted between the two baffles 10 by bolts, and the slide 8 is slidably mounted on the slide bar 11, thereby improving the stability of the slide 8 sliding leftwards and rightwards. The both ends of slide bar 11 all overlap and are equipped with extrusion spring 12, and extrusion spring 12's one end welding is on corresponding baffle 10, and when vice table 5 stretched out the outside of main table 1 and rotated to its top and the top parallel and level of main table 1, slider 8 slides to contact with extrusion spring 12 of corresponding one side, extrusion spring 12 gives slider 8 inward thrust to make two vice tables 5 hug closely at the left and right sides of main table 1, improves the stability of main table 1 and vice table 5 concatenation.
As shown in fig. 5, the limiting mechanism comprises a sliding cavity 13 arranged in the supporting plate 7, the sliding cavity 13 extends along the direction perpendicular to the installation shaft 6, the installation shaft 6 passes through the sliding cavity 13, an inserting block 14 is slidably installed in the sliding cavity 13, an inserting groove matched with the inserting block 14 is formed in the installation shaft 6, the inserting groove comprises a first inserting groove 15 positioned at the top of the installation shaft 6 and a second inserting groove 16 positioned at the bottom of the installation shaft 6, when the inserting block 14 is inserted into the first inserting groove 15, the auxiliary table 5 rotates to the upper side of the installation shaft 6 and is in a horizontal state, when the inserting block 14 is inserted into the second inserting groove 16, the auxiliary table 5 rotates to the lower side of the installation shaft 6 and is in a horizontal state, a spring 17 enabling the inserting block 14 to be inserted into the inserting groove is connected between the inserting block 14 and the inner wall of the sliding cavity 13, a shifting block 18 is integrally formed on one side of the inserting block 14, and a bar-shaped hole for the shifting block 18 to penetrate out is formed in the supporting plate 7.
Specifically, when the auxiliary table 5 extends out of the main table 1 and rotates to the top of the auxiliary table 1 to be flush with the top of the main table 1, the supporting plate 7 drives the insert 14 to rotate to be aligned with the first slot 15, and the thrust of the spring 17 pushes the insert 14 to move along the sliding cavity 13 to a side close to the mounting shaft 6 and inserts the insert 14 into the first slot 15, so that the supporting plate 7 is limited to rotate around the mounting shaft 6, and the auxiliary table 5 is kept flush with the main table 1. Or, dial block 18 is shifted to the side far away from installation shaft 6, dial block 18 drives insert block 14 to disengage from first slot 15, then rotate backup pad 7 around installation shaft 6, make vice table 5 rotate to the below of installation shaft 6 and be the horizontality, backup pad 7 drives insert block 14 and rotates to align with second slot 16, after loosening dial block 18, the thrust of spring 17 promotes insert block 14 and inserts in second slot 16, thereby restriction backup pad 7 rotates at will, then to inboard slip slide 4 drive two vice tables 5 receive between the bottom of main table 1 and layer board 2.
As shown in fig. 2 and 5, the sub-table 5 includes a plate 19 and a case 20 fixedly mounted at the bottom of the plate 19 by bolts, the inner ends of the plate 19 and the case 20 are aligned with each other, and the support plate 7 is fixedly mounted on the case 20 by bolts; the movable plate 21 is slidably mounted left and right along the length direction of the main table plate 1 in the inner cavity of the box body 20, the inserted pins 22 are welded at the inner ends of the movable plate 21, through holes for the inserted pins to penetrate are formed in the box body 20, pin grooves 23 matched with the corresponding inserted pins 22 are respectively formed in the two ends of the main table plate 1, when the auxiliary table plate 5 rotates to the position above the mounting shaft 6 to be in a horizontal state, the top of the plate body 19 is flush with the top of the main table plate 1, the corresponding pin grooves 23 are aligned with the inserted pins 22, and an adjusting mechanism for driving the movable plate 21 to move is arranged in the box body 20. When the auxiliary desk board 5 rotates to the level that the top of the auxiliary desk board is flush with the top of the main desk board 1, the movable board 21 slides inwards to drive the bolt 22 to be inserted into the bolt groove 23, so that the splicing stability of the main desk board 1 and the auxiliary desk board 5 is further improved.
As shown in fig. 5 and 6, the adjusting mechanism comprises a screw 24 rotatably installed in a box 20, the screw 24 extends leftwards and rightwards along the length direction of the main table plate 1, bearing seats supported on polish rods at two ends of the screw 24 are fixedly installed in the box 20 through bolts, a movable plate 21 is in threaded connection with the screw 24, the polish rod at one end of the screw 24 extends to the outer side of the box 20 and is fixedly provided with a knob 25, and a avoiding hole for the end of the screw 24 to penetrate is formed in the box 20.
As shown in fig. 4, the slider 8 is a metal slider, a magnet 26 for attracting the slider 8 is fixedly mounted on the bottom of the main table 1 by bolts, and the slide bar 11 passes through the magnet 26. When the slide carriage 4 slides inwards to drive the two auxiliary tables 5 to retract between the bottom of the main table 1 and the supporting plate 2, the sliding block 8 moves to be attached to the magnet 26, and the sliding block 8 is attracted by the magnet 26, so that the sliding block 8 is prevented from sliding along the sliding rod 11 at will.
